Subject: RE: [PATCH v5 5/7] drm/aspeed: Add reset and clock for AST2600

Hi Joel,

	It seems that the reset control could keep original code behavior.
	Just change the reset define in the .dtsi file from ASPEED_RESET_CRT1 into ASPEED_RESET_GRAPHICS.

	By the way, the HW controller states and FW programming register will be reset by CRT reset line.
	And another part HW controller states will be reset by engine reset line.

> Can you tell me a bit more about the two reset lines:
> 
> What is the CRT reset line controlling?
> 
> What does the engine reset line control?
> 
> Can we use devm_reset_control_array_get() to get whichever are specified in
> the device tree, so we don't need to have different logic for the 2600 and
> earlier chips?
